Pico della Mirandola: On the Dignity of Man

We have made thee neither of
Heaven nor of earth,
Neither mortal nor immortal,

So that with freedom of choice
And with honor,
As though the maker and molder Of thyself,
Thou mayest fashion thyself in
Whatever shape thou shalt
Prefer.

Thou shalt have the power to
Degenerate into the lower forms Of life,
which are brutish.

Thou shalt have the power,
Out of thy soul's judgment,
To be reborn into the higher Forms,
which are divine."

Pico della Mirandola: Oration on the Dignity of Man
